Glossary - C

Certificate
Certification is often given to students on completion of a course or level. There is no one true form of Reiki certification. In the West a certificate signifies that a student has simply completed whatever it is that the Reiki Master teaches. There are no across the board standards. It is possible to finish Levels 1, 2 or even 3 in a weekend. This leaves the student feeling temporarily powerful without actually becoming empowered. When an individual receives attunements over a couple of days the body's energy cannot differentiate between having received a Level 1, 2 or 3 certificate. Reiki is not about certification it is about personal practice. In traditional Japanese teachings a certificate is given to indicate that certain levels of proficiency have been reached and that the student is just beginning the actual level.

Chakra
Chakra is a Sanskrit word often translated as 'wheel of energy'. Chakras, though Indian in origin, are popularly used in many forms of energetic work today including Reiki. It does not seem that Usui Mikao or Hawayo Takata used the chakra system and yet both the Western and some Japanese methods today have adapted to using them since the 1980s. Chakras have been taught in Reiki by a number of Hawayo Takata's students including John Gray and Iris Ishikuro. Barbara Weber Ray also bases her, The Radiance Technique, on the chakra system. Hawayo Takata spoke of the 'true energy in the body that lies in the bottom of the stomach about 2 inches below the naval' in notes which are included in the Gray Book. Here she is writing about the hara energetic system that is used in Japan.

Chiba
The name of Usui Mikao's ancestors. The Chiba clan was one of the most famous and influential samurai families in all of Japan according to the Chiba family records. The Usui family crest, otherwise known as the Chiba mon, is a design comprised of the moon and a star. The Usui Mikao's memorial stone states that the famous samurai, Tsunetane Chiba (1118 to 1201) was Usui's ancestor.

Cho ku ret Symbol
A non-traditional symbol taught in Seichim. Channeled by students of Patrick Zeigler.

Cleansing process
With any form of natural healing method there exists a cleansing. This may happen immediately after a treatment or within a few days. The client's body draws in energy and allows it to wash through clearing the body out on a physical, mental, emotional or spiritual level. Also called a clearing or a healing crisis.

Crystal Grid
This is a non-traditional technique used in a Western system of Reiki, often taught in Advanced Reiki Training courses. Crystals are placed in a clock like formation called a grid. A list of persons, places or things to be healed is placed in the center of the grid with the intent that Reiki be continuously sent to it.
